http://www.strangehistory.net/2015/08/22/origins-of-the-trickster/ WebAug 22, 2015 · On p. 433 we read: Rickets states that Daniel Brinton coined the term trickster in his 1868 book Myths of the New World. However, Lewis Hyde reports finding no mention of the word in any of the three editions of that book. Gill and Sullivan state that in 1885 Brinton published an article ‘The Hero-God of the Algonkins as a Cheat and Liar.’.
